Kris
Stump
Veteran driver Kris Stump joins 5K Motorsports
after a successful run with Allen-Hock Motorsports.
"I'm really excited about this great opportunity
that Ken Wills and everyone at 5K has given me,"
said the enthusiastic Stump. His fifth place finish
last season in the Challenge Division standings included
four top five finishes. This twenty-six year old from
Tipp City, Ohio is a threat to win at any track big
or small.
Derek
Thorn
This twenty year old from Lakeport, California had an
impressive start to his ASA Late Model Series career
last season posting two top five finishes in his only
two starts. Derek raced his way out of the obscurity
of the bullrings of Northern California to lead 137
laps at Nashville last season. His runner up finish
at the season ending All American 400 weekend has put
competitors on notice that 2007 will be an exciting
year for Derek Thorn!
Alex
Kennedy
Alex Kennedy is not old enough to drive
to Sonic to get a cheeseburger, but this fifteen year
old from Aztec, New Mexico can wheel a Late Model stock
car around the track! Featured on ESPN's "Outside
the Lines" last year, Alex was the youngest driver
ever to post a top five in the United States Late Model
Association circuit last season. This year Alex Kennedy
gets the promotion to the ASA Late Model Series Northern
division.
